New Super Mario Bros. Wii Shatters Sales Records

Recommended Videos

Enterbrain’s numbers for New Super Mario Bros. Wii are out, and estimate the game sold 936,734 copies in its first four days in the Japanese market. This puts it above the previous opening week record for Wii, which was held by Super Smash Bros. Brawl at 816,198 copies.

 

Other first-week Mario numbers, for the sake of comparison:

 

New Super Mario Bros. (DS) – 865,024

Super Mario Galaxy (Wii) – 256,341

Super Mario 64 (DS) – 120,062

Mario Kart DS (DS) – 224,411

Mario Kart Wii (Wii) – 608,147

Mario & Luigi: Bowser’s Inside Story (DS) – 220,055

 

It’ll be interesting to see how New Super Mario Bros. Wii compares to the DS game going forward, since it isn’t on a portable system where several members within the same family might buy individual copies for themselves.
